随笔分类 -  排序

摘要:传送门 给定一个有n个元素的序列,元素编号为1~n,每个元素有三个属性a,b,c,求序列中满足i<j且ai<aj且bi<bj且ci<cj的数对(i,j)的个数。 对于100%的数据,1<=n<=50000,保证所有的ai、bi、ci分别组成三个1~n的排列。 CDQ分治套CDQ分治也不是很难 阅读全文
posted @ 2017-02-25 18:39 Candy? 阅读(1870) 评论(0) 推荐(0) 编辑
摘要:传送门 当然了WF的题uva hdu上也有 你的公司获得了一个厂房N天的使用权和一笔启动资金,你打算在这N天里租借机器进行生产来获得收益。可以租借的机器有M台。每台机器有四个参数D,P,R,G。你可以在第D天花费P的费用(当然,前提是你有至少P元)租借这台机器,从第D+1天起,操作机器将为你产生每天 阅读全文
posted @ 2017-02-25 15:46 Candy? 阅读(669) 评论(0) 推荐(0) 编辑
摘要:1376 最长递增子序列的数量 首先可以用线段树优化DP做,转移时取0...a[i]的最大f值 但我要练习CDQ LIS是二维偏序问题,偏序关系是i<j, ai<aj CDQ分治可以解决偏序问题 CDQ(l,r) : CDQ(l,mid) [l,r]阅读全文
posted @ 2017-02-24 16:44 Candy? 阅读(713) 评论(0) 推荐(0) 编辑
摘要:同上题 那你为什么又发一个? 因为我用另一种写法又写了一遍... 不用排序,CDQ分治的时候归并排序 快了1000ms... 阅读全文
posted @ 2017-02-24 08:06 Candy? 阅读(346) 评论(0) 推荐(0) 编辑
摘要:D. Kostya the Sculptor time limit per test 3 seconds memory limit per test 256 megabytes input standard input output standard output D. Kostya the Scu 阅读全文
posted @ 2016-11-13 14:36 Candy? 阅读(918) 评论(0) 推荐(0) 编辑
摘要:G. Happy Line time limit per test 1 second memory limit per test 256 megabytes input standard input output standard output G. Happy Line time limit pe 阅读全文
posted @ 2016-09-16 16:53 Candy? 阅读(294) 评论(0) 推荐(0) 编辑
摘要:B. Maximum Submatrix 2 time limit per test 2 seconds memory limit per test 512 megabytes input standard input output standard output B. Maximum Submat 阅读全文
posted @ 2016-09-15 15:08 Candy? 阅读(412) 评论(0) 推荐(0) 编辑

点击右上角即可分享
微信分享提示